The Leonardo DRS Naval Power Systems business is a trusted provider of innovative naval gas and hybrid power systems, control technology and support solutions for the U.S. Navy and navies around the world.

Job Summary

DRS NPS has an immediate need for a Senior Turbine Hardware Engineer to be responsible for the design, analysis, optimization and qualification of assembly and individual critical components for high performance steam turbines. The candidate will generate the optimal design of subcomponents including buckets, diaphragms, nozzles, etc. and ensure their collective performance when integrated as a turbine assembly. Use of modern computational turbomachinery design-oriented tools as supplemented by comprehensive understanding of the first order and analytical models relevant to steam turbine design will be critical to the success of this position.


The candidate is expected to work independently, using judgment and discretion in making complex decisions. Along with providing individual contributions, the role is also responsible for leading multidisciplinary project team(s) of engineers, detailers, and drafters in a matrix organization in fulfilling program requirements. The technical nature of this position requires a collaborative and consultative role in program development and problem solving with other technical disciplines.


The role requires utilizing engineering experience to estimate, plan, and execute DoD and commercial projects ranging from < $2M - $150M . Critical to success in the role is the ability to breakdown and organize complicated technical challenges and inspire the engineering team to find innovative solutions to those challenges. Equally important is the ability to clearly document / present project status within the team, to project leadership, and to other functions including executive management. As part of regular activities, this role will have significant supplier and customer interaction.


The ideal candidate is an individual possessing strong mechanical engineering technical skills and a working knowledge of thermodynamics, compressible fluid flow, and other design considerations for steam turbine rotating equipment. The ability to set a technical vision for a project, influence its adoption, and motivate the team are all key skillsets.


This position is in-office or hybrid based out of DRS’s Fitchburg, MA location.



Job Responsibilities

  • Plan and drive execution of the detailed technical work scope for large steam turbines, gas turbines, and generators to the required quality, schedule, and budget.
  • Generate comprehensive turbine concept design options that align with performance requirements to accelerate the detail design with reduced iterations.
  • Lead and review detailed analysis to ensure robust turbine designs that meet all required performance requirements. Perform thermodynamic, blade shaping, flow path, blade stress, rotodynamic and / or Computational Fluid Dynamics analysis using the associated computational turbine design tool packages.
  • Develop project plans and pre-contract proposal estimates based on project scope, technical requirements, risks, and by understanding the voice of the customer.
  • Organize, lead, and motivate technical teams through development of complex products and systems.
  • Confidently and competently represent DRS in front of customers, including the US Navy.
  • Clearly communicate, orally and in writing, technical and programmatic information to technical and non-technical individuals
  • Review, analyze, and status project milestones and provide accurate estimates to complete projects/tasks
  • Collaboration with other departments, DRS locations, and suppliers to solve problems and develop cost-effective, high-quality solutions.
  • Design for EHS and manufacturability and demonstrate this skillset in support of manufacturing and field activities.
  • Mentor other team members in state-of-the-art design and analysis processes.

Qualifications

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or of Science degree from a 4-year accredited college or university in Mechanical Engineering or other suitable degree with a minimum of 5 years of experience in the development of steam turbines or other turbomachinery rotating components.
  • Experience in Steam Turbine rotating component design, including ST rotating and stationary bucket/blade designs, design process & procedures.
  • Demonstrated excellence applying fundamentals of Mechanical Design, including material selection, statistics, strength of materials, fluid dynamics, thermodynamics, rotor dynamics, and life estimating methods related to Low and High Cycle fatigue (LCF & HCF) and creep.
  • Proven experience individually driving the product development cycle from concept to qualified / fielded systems.
  • Experience with system-level thinking and system engineering principles/methods
  • Experience with the design of large welded fabrications and complex rotating assemblies.
  • US citizen able to pass screening for security clearance.


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with the development of steam turbines fielded in applications of electric machines, electric motor/drive systems, electro-mechanical systems.
  • Familiarity with the full manufacturing process including forgings, machining, and factory assembly/ testing practices, specifically as applied to power generation equipment.
  • Proficient with Computer Aided Design (CAD) Tools (Siemens NX and/or Solidworks preferred).
  • Proficient with Concepts NREC or SoftInWay or equivalent turbo machinery software for turbine design and analysis.
  • Proficient with Finite Element Analysis and/or Multi-Physics Analysis Tools (ANSYS preferred)
  • Experience in optimization techniques and processes to maximize advantages in computational turbomachinery design methods
  • Experience with Program Management tools (MS Project preferred) and/or agile Project Management tools- (Jira preferred).
  • Experience with execution of projects for the US military.
  • Familiarity with industrial and military design specifications.
  • Active security clearance.
